Should've posted this a long time ago:

1993 Lexus LS400
Front Windshield 35% tint
All other windows 20% tint
I may switch to dark green soon, but not sure.

No current pics (have Megan Coilovers now)

Old set-up (Hydraulics):
19x9 +20 (I believe high disk?) Chrome Shallen LX Falken FK452 225/35/19 w/ 25mm spacer
19x10 -7 (I believe high disk?) Chrome Shallen LX Falken FK452 235/35/19

Default

Rolled, flared, and pulled.

If I went back to do it again I'd have a shop do it.

I want to get them all radiused now to try and clean up the mess of the front.

The rear has 2 dimples which will always happen after pulling that much but I'll also get that cleaned up...eventually.
